7 pontos por GN⁺ 2024-09-21 | 5 comentários | Compartilhar no WhatsApp
  • JPEG XL é um padrão de codificação de imagem de nova geração, oficialmente padronizado no início de 2022
  • Reduz o tamanho dos arquivos mantendo qualidade de imagem superior em comparação com o JPEG tradicional
  • É compatível com os softwares da Apple e com Adobe Camera Raw, Lightroom Classic etc., mas ainda não tem suporte nativo por padrão em Chrome, Firefox e outros
  • Vantagens do JPEG XL
    • Oferece imagens mais limpas e visualmente sem perdas, com arquivos até 55% menores que os do JPEG tradicional
    • Usa o espaço de cor XYB para armazenar dados com eficiência e entregar alta qualidade de imagem com menos dados
    • Supera limitações do formato JPEG, criado há 30 anos, e resolve problemas como artefatos de compressão e banding
    • Também oferece recursos que o JPEG não suporta, como HDR, animação, transparência alfa e várias camadas
    • Suporta imagens com ampla gama de cores e alto alcance dinâmico, espaços de cor RGB/CMYK/YCgCo/XYB, canais de até 32 bits e múltiplos quadros
    • Ao contrário de WebP e AVIF, foi projetado pensando em imagens estáticas

Por que a Apple adotou JPEG XL no iPhone 16 Pro

  • Porque ele oferece qualidade de imagem melhor e compressão mais eficiente do que o JPEG tradicional
  • Uma imagem JPEG de 32 MB pode ser reduzida para 24 MB ao ser convertida para JPEG XL, e em formato sem perdas pode cair para cerca de 5 MB
  • Os arquivos ProRAW são comprimidos em JPEG XL dentro de um contêiner DNG, preservando a flexibilidade e reduzindo o tamanho em até 5 vezes
  • Limitações da adoção do JPEG XL
    • Ainda não foi amplamente adotado nem amplamente suportado
    • Cada usuário precisa avaliar seu fluxo de trabalho e suas necessidades para decidir se o JPEG XL é adequado
    • Há suporte no iOS 17 ou superior e no macOS 14 ou superior, mas os arquivos .jxl são encapsulados em um contêiner DNG
      • Como os arquivos JPEG XL ficam dentro de um contêiner DNG, não é possível enviar diretamente um arquivo .jxl a partir do iPhone 16 Pro
  • O futuro do JPEG XL
    • Com a adoção da Apple, existe a possibilidade de outras empresas seguirem o mesmo caminho
    • Como ele resolve muitos dos problemas do JPEG, espera-se que receba suporte amplo
    • É claramente um formato superior para fotógrafos
    • O JPEG XL suporta conversão reversa para JPEG, mas ainda precisa de mais desenvolvimento
  • Impacto para fotógrafos de iPhone
    • Os benefícios são muito maiores do que as possíveis desvantagens
    • Um arquivo ProRAW Max de 75 MB pode cair para cerca de 20 MB em formato ProRAW com perdas usando compressão JPEG XL
    • Mesmo arquivos sem perdas podem ficar abaixo de 50 MB, gerando economia significativa de armazenamento sem perda de qualidade

Opinião do GN⁺

  • O JPEG XL parece ser um formato inovador que equilibra qualidade fotográfica e tamanho de arquivo. Também é positivo do ponto de vista da redução do impacto ambiental
  • No entanto, a adoção ampla será o ponto decisivo. O suporte da Apple é animador, mas sem adesão de outras empresas pode haver limitações
  • Há também formatos concorrentes ao JPEG tradicional, como WebP e AVIF, então vale acompanhar como será a evolução do JPEG XL
  • Para fotógrafos de iPhone, é uma opção atraente. A redução no tamanho dos arquivos ProRAW pode economizar espaço de armazenamento
  • Ainda assim, por causa de problemas de compatibilidade com outras plataformas, usar JPEG em paralelo deve continuar sendo a alternativa mais realista por enquanto

5 comentários

 
ndrgrd 2024-09-22

Nem suportam WebP direito

 
laeyoung 2024-09-22

O WebP tem patente

 
ndrgrd 2024-09-22

Se fosse por problema de patente, será que nem um suporte pela metade eles conseguiriam oferecer?
O problema agora é que eles até dão suporte, mas implementaram de um jeito tão capenga que, para garantir compatibilidade com dispositivos da Apple, os provedores de serviço acabam tendo que usar apenas compressão de nível baixo.

 
qurare 2024-09-24

Se o suporte foi até o ponto que não infringisse patentes, até dá para entender que tenha ficado meio capenga.

 
GN⁺ 2024-09-21
Comentários do Hacker News
  • Boa notícia. Vi recentemente um excelente vídeo sobre as vantagens do JPEG XL

  • Não deveriam ter limitado isso apenas aos modelos mais novos de iPhone para aumentar a adoção

    • Não há motivo para a CPU do iPhone 15, lançado há apenas um ano, não conseguir lidar com codificação JXL
    • Como ele consegue codificar vídeo 4K em tempo real, isso não deveria ser um problema
  • Li o artigo completo alguns dias atrás, e era uma boa visão geral sobre a promessa do JPEG XL

    • Achei um pouco estranho que a perspectiva da Apple e a parte de PR tivessem um papel tão central
    • O petapixel já tinha notado há alguns meses que a Samsung adotou JPEG XL
    • Tirando a disputa trivial de "quem foi primeiro", adotar um padrão comum que os concorrentes já aceitaram é um movimento completamente diferente
    • Isso significa que podemos esperar uma adoção maior do JPEG XL
    • Foi o maior sinal de esperança que merecia mais atenção
  • Os arquivos .jxl estão encapsulados em um contêiner DNG, então não é possível usar arquivos .jxl diretamente no iPhone 16 Pro

    • Todo movimento em direção ao suporte a JPEG XL é bom, mas isso é decepcionante
    • Mesmo que a equipe do Chrome restaure o suporte a jxl, ainda assim não será possível visualizar esses arquivos
  • Ainda bem que desta vez escolheram um padrão

    • Quando lançaram o HEIC, não havia sequer um decodificador open source utilizável
    • Também não havia decodificadores que não fossem da Apple
    • A profundidade de cor do XL é impressionante
  • Em comparação com o JPEG padrão, os arquivos JPEG XL podem ser até 55% menores

    • O nome JPEG "XL" ainda parece estranho
    • Intuitivamente, faz pensar em um tamanho de arquivo maior
  • Desenvolvimentos recentes sobre suporte em navegadores

  • O JPEG XL pode recodificar arquivos JPEG existentes para reduzir o tamanho do arquivo enquanto preserva a qualidade do arquivo original

    • Parece um recurso muito útil, mas até agora não vi nenhuma ferramenta no macOS para recodificar minha biblioteca de fotos existente
  • Não tenho um iPhone 16, então este artigo está me confundindo

    • A Apple está usando jxl apenas para capturas de câmera em "raw" e não para capturas normais?
    • Parece que os casos de uso não-raw teriam um impacto maior para as pessoas em geral
    • Por quê? O jxl é inferior ao HEIC?
  • Como o JPEG XL se compara ao HEIC, que hoje é o padrão da Apple?

    • O HEIC acabará sendo substituído pelo JPEG XL?